Idea是一個(gè)非常流行的Java開(kāi)發(fā)工具,可以為程序員們提供高效且愉悅的編碼體驗(yàn)。無(wú)論在什么時(shí)候,程序員都需要連接到數(shù)據(jù)庫(kù)。當(dāng)然,在數(shù)據(jù)庫(kù)連接的過(guò)程中,MySQL必不可少。本篇文章將會(huì)介紹一個(gè)關(guān)于Idea支持MySQL版本號(hào)問(wèn)題的內(nèi)容。
首先讓我們來(lái)了解下Idea目前支持的MySQL版本。Idea系列的IDE中,從Idea2017開(kāi)始提供了支持MySQL版本為5.1.0-8.0.x的插件。早期的版本可能只支持一些MySQL版本,但是當(dāng)前版本的插件已經(jīng)支持到了MySQL的最新版本8.0.x。
插件的安裝方式:依次點(diǎn)擊Idea的【File】->【Settings】選項(xiàng)打開(kāi)設(shè)置窗口,選擇【Plugins】選項(xiàng),并在搜索框中輸入“MySQL”。搜索到插件后,直接點(diǎn)擊【Install】按鈕即可安裝。安裝完成后,重啟Idea即可使用插件功能。
插件的使用方式: 1. 可以通過(guò)【View】->【Tool Windows】->【Database】來(lái)打開(kāi)Database窗口,新增【Data Source】,并在其中進(jìn)行MySQL連接信息的配置; 2. 也可以通過(guò)代碼中的“DataSource”來(lái)進(jìn)行配置,代碼示例如下所示:
DataSource dataSource = new MysqlDataSource(); ((MysqlDataSource)dataSource).setURL("jdbc:mysql://localhost:3306/test"); ((MysqlDataSource)dataSource).setUser("root"); ((MysqlDataSource)dataSource).setPassword("root"); Connection connection = dataSource.getConnection();
最后,需要注意的一點(diǎn)是,在連接MySQL數(shù)據(jù)庫(kù)時(shí),需要正確的選擇MySQL版本號(hào),并進(jìn)行對(duì)應(yīng)的JDBC連接包的引用。如果你的Idea版本過(guò)低,可能需要手動(dòng)添加MySQL的JDBC連接包。JDBC包的下載地址為:https://dev.mysql.com/downloads/connector/j/